Escape from Tarkov: Stash Size by Game Edition
| Edition | Price | Stash Size | Total Slots |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standard Edition | $50 | 10×28 | 280 slots |
| Left Behind Edition | $82 | 10×38 | 380 slots |
| Prepare for Escape | $110 | 10×48 | 480 slots |
| Unheard Edition | $250 | 10×72 | 720 slots |
Your starting stash depends on which edition you purchased. Standard Edition players begin with a 10×28 stash, while higher editions offer progressively larger storage, with the Unheard Edition providing a massive 10×72 stash.

Three Ways to Upgrade Your Stash
1. Purchase Stash Expansion (Instant & Permanent)
The most straightforward method is buying extra stash lines directly from the official Escape from Tarkov expansions page. Starting at just $3, you can purchase between 2 to 28 additional stash lines, with activation happening immediately after payment. Best part? These upgrades survive wipes, making them a permanent investment.
Steps to purchase:
- Ensure you own Escape from Tarkov
- Visit the official expansions page
- Select desired number of stash lines (2-28)
- Complete payment and receive instant activation
2. Hideout Upgrades (Free but Time-Intensive)
Players can upgrade their stash through the Hideout system without spending real money, though it requires significant in-game resources, time, and trader loyalty levels. This free method offers four upgrade tiers:
Level 1 (10×38): 2.5M Roubles, 24 hours, requires Vents Level 1, various construction materials
Level 2 (10×48): 8.5M Roubles, 48 hours, requires Prapor & Ragman Loyalty Level 3, upgraded Vents and Heating
Level 3 (10×68): 200K Euros, 96 hours, requires Peacekeeper & Ragman Loyalty Level 4, Generator Level 3, Workbench Level 3, and more
Each upgrade demands progressively more resources and prerequisites, making it a long-term grind. Check out our Escape from Tarkov Hideout optimization guide for maximizing efficiency.

3. Edition Upgrade
Upgrading to a higher game edition increases your base stash size permanently. You only pay the difference between editions, and the larger stash persists through all wipes. However, the maximum achievable this way is 10×48 (Prepare for Escape Edition).
Smart Storage Solutions Before Upgrading
While saving for upgrades, maximize existing space with these strategies:
Containers: Items Case, Weapon Case, and specialized containers like the Lucky Scav Junk Box (16 slots holding 196 items) offer tremendous space efficiency. Purchase from traders or the Flea Market.
Efficient Rigs: Certain tactical rigs provide more storage than they consume. The Blackhawk! Chest Rig and similar items have efficiency ratios above 1.0, effectively creating free space.
Backpack Stacking: Store backpacks inside backpacks to maximize vertical space utilization. Combine with rigs for optimal organization.

Frequently Asked Questions
Do stash upgrades reset after wipes in Escape from Tarkov?
Hideout stash upgrades reset with every wipe, requiring you to rebuild resources and meet requirements again. However, stash expansions purchased through the official website and higher edition upgrades are permanent and persist through all wipes. This makes purchased upgrades a one-time investment that saves you from repeatedly grinding the same Hideout upgrades after each reset.
What’s the maximum stash size achievable in Escape from Tarkov?
The maximum stash size depends on your approach. Through Hideout upgrades alone, you can reach 10×68 (680 slots). By combining the Unheard Edition (10×72 base stash) with the maximum website expansion purchase (28 additional lines), you can achieve significantly larger storage. Players who rank top 10 in Arena leaderboards also receive 2 additional permanent stash lines per wipe as rewards.
